Available from: http://www.sanada.net/index.php/ibm/artile/view/6807 DOI: http://dx.doi.org/10.3968/6807 INTRODUTION Miro loan known as miro finane is the relevant agenies aording to the farmers eonomi onditions and the redit degree loan to farmers in the approved amount and period. The loans are usually used for prodution, with the feature of small amount, short-term, no any guarantee flexible form of guarantee, low market interest rate s level, and member s organization. In rural areas, miro loan is in very important position in the alloation of funds, helping farmer households (hereinafter referred to as farmers) prodution and oupies. The rural mirofinane operation has three basi models as follows: The first is the peasant joint guarantee loan. The establishment of 5~10 households set up joint guarantee to do group loan, the households are guarantor for eah other, if there is one household annot timely repay the loan, the other members in the joint guarantee will have the liability for satisfation. The 5 households in the next few years will be diffiult to get a loan. These loans make full use of the supervision and restrition between farmers and redue the loan risk, with its relatively large amount; the proportion of the loans amount in the total loans is generally higher. But the loans issued only to long-term fixed residene village. The seond is redit loan system. It is ontrolled by the rural redit ooperatives, assisted by village ommittee members, selet redit village in the township and village and the redit users in the shareholders. The users an obtain larger possibility of redit loans, higher amount. And as time passed, the redit index refleting on the loan amount will inrease. The third is personal mortgage loans. If farmers obtain the loans, they have to provide the real estate property and other ertain mortgage or guarantee. The rate of suh loans approved is relatively low, the loan amount is less aordingly. 1. THE INSTITUTIONAL RISK FAED BY RURAL MIROFINANE 3.1 The Finanial Risk Beause the rural redit ooperative an not ahieve ommerialization truly, and get independent, healthy and effetive operation itself, its whole ash flow has a strongly dependent on the outside word so as to bring the great finanial risk. Seen from the maro point of view, we analyze suh risk as the following viewpoints. (a) If the benhmark interest rate rises, of ourse, the deposit interest rate goes up, too. On the one hand, it will inrease the operational osts of the rural redit ooperative and affet the management. (b) If we keep other interest rates be unhanged and the benhmark interest rate of ordinary loan be rising generally, then the loan interest rate will inrease exponentially. Beause of the low antiisk apability and the affordable limited sope of interest rate about the farmers, it is possible that the sharp flutuations of the interest rate have a strong impat on loan demand so as to make the soure of profit about the rural redit ooperative be redued. On the other hand, it may inrease the possibility of bad debts, beause the farmers an not afford the interest. () In the situation of maro eonomy flutuation, the lending rate will be improved on a ertain pressure (suh as inflation). Under the ondition of the loan interest rate about the rural redit ooperative being unhanged, the huge operating osts may lead to nearly having no profits, even having a loss. 3.2 The Risk of Operating Model From the viewpoint of rural redit ooperative itself, there is still a onsiderable risk for this operating model. So far, the profitability indiators and loan indiators, whih the redit union gives to the township and ountry rural redit ooperatives, have been inreasing onstantly. onsidering its own interests, the workers of the subordinate rural redit ooperative may inrease the amount of the loan in order to reah the total issued indiators. If this extent of borrowings exeeds the produtivity gains whih the loal farmers an ahieve, the new loans are likely to beome bad debts. In addition, the loan-deposit ratio is basially higher than 200%. And the apital adequay ratio is seriously low. If massive natural disasters our, the farmers an not afford the payment. And the rural redit ooperative has no ability to go on run beause of the hundreds and thousands of bed debts last year. These own risk still needs to rely on the support of the national apitals to avoid. Suh a small village or town rural redit ooperative annot be digested by itself. 3.3 The Payment Risk Beause of the singleness of the rural redit ooperative business objet, on the one hand, the ash flow yle is almost onsistent with the prodution yle of the farmers. After granting the redit in the period of spring plowing, reserve fund of the rural redit ooperative is usually seriously insuffiient. And it often regains a normal state after it has reovered the loan at the end of the year. Sometimes, the rural redit ooperative should delay the payments when the farmers deposit needs to be ashed. Therefore, the redibility of the rural redit ooperative is not very high in the eyes of farmers so as to lead to many people who don t need loans more willing to hoose the state-owned ommerial bank deposits. Suh reputation and image in farmers heart an affet the soure of the rural redit ooperative and the long-term development. On the other hand, owing to the limitation of the prodution about farming and animal husbandry, it has a strong dependeny upon the natural onditions. The antiisk apability for the rain-dependent farmer is very low. Then, a part of risk is transferred to the rural redit ooperative by means of petty loan. Moreover, beause of the bad debts of many people, the natural disaster of an area may lead to the diffiulty of the rural redit ooperative on-going operation. 3.4 The redit Rating Risk Although the rural redit ooperative has obtained a ertain ahievement by the small redit rating, it is still hard to get the true, fair and effetive results by the system of redit rating. First of all, the annual inome depends on how well the natural situation in this year gets beause the loal farmers are always rain-dependent. When the rural redit ooperative issues the loan, it an not estimate the annual inome of the lender aurately. And as far as the loal farmers are onerned there is nearly no assets used for mortgage. The urrent evaluation method of the rural redit ooperative greatly depends on human fators, espeially, the personal subjetive judgment of the village adres. It is diffiult for the loan offiers to know the situation of the villages truly, so the village adres play a deisive role in the proess of the user s evaluation. Moreover, it is hard to avoid orrupt praties, suh as bribery and so on, from whih the village adres reap the profits easily. And these loan farmers may an not repay the loan and interest to lead to the great inreasing of the loan risk. 4.
